Meru Governor Peter Munya stormed out of a Jubilee Party fundraiser in Nkubu, sending a strong signal that he is done with Jubilee.

Trouble started when the Deputy President, William Ruto, ordered him to join the newly formed Jubilee Party. But the Governor told him on the face that he is not interested in joining any party; he already has a party.

“No one will coerce me in joining a particular party. Let it be known in 2017 will vie on another party and not JP”, said Munya

The Governor hurriedly walked away when a sizeable crowd jeered him, leaving the Deputy President worried.

Meru Senator, Kiraitu Murunga, told the crowd he is in the race to challenge Munya in 2017.His speech was welcomed by a crowd who cheered him all along.

Munya has been a thorn in the flesh of Jubilee administration, pressing for more funds to the county governments. He is among the few rebellious Jubilee leaders. Others include Alfred Keter, Zakayo Cheruiyot,and Isaack Ruto
